Data Type Profile: Ratio (Eu) for lab observations

Official URL: http://hl7.eu/fhir/laboratory/StructureDefinition/Ratio-eu-lab Version: 0.1.0-ballot
Draft as of 2023-10-22 Computable Name: RatioEuLab

Copyright/Legal: Used by permission of HL7 Europe, all rights reserved Creative Commons License

Data type Ratio constrained to use UCUM as the code system for units and optionally share measurement uncertainty

This profile of the Ratio data type imposes the usage of the UCUM as the code system for units and allows expressing uncertainty of measurement
